Here are 5 things that were holding her back from her potential (and
might be holding you back too).
1. Not
admitting that things aren't working
If things are difficult and struggles are an everyday occurrence,
something is terribly wrong. Struggle is different than challenge.
Challenge can be invigorating -- struggle is draining. The first step
in unlocking your potential is to take inventory of your life and
consider what's not working. The symptoms of things not working will
be lack of something (not enough time, money, energy, relationships,
etc)
2. Not
knowing your style and values
Understanding your unique blueprint of the world is critical if
you're going to make the right decisions for you. Consider what's
important to you about your life and match your values to your
activities to get yourself in alignment with your dreams.
3. Saying
"Yes" to too many things
What activities are taking up your time? What's on your plate right
now? And more importantly, what needs to come off your plate? Are you
trying to force yourself to complete a project, have a relationship,
build a business that doesn't work? Who or what do you need to say
"No" to today?
4. Not being
comfortable not knowing
Who knows what will happen today, tomorrow, next week or next year
for that matter? Spending time in an anxious state of not knowing is
not helpful or productive in any way, and will only make you more
fearful. Having a death grip on something that's not working is more
detrimental than being in the "goo" of not knowing. All
creation takes place in this state of not knowing because it's
becoming known!
5. Not
having faith and trust in the process
When you are on the path to reaching your
potential, it sometimes feels like the world has gone badly awry. The
constant shifting and changing (and people leaving and new ones
appearing) can have a devastating effect if you try to manipulate
every situation to your needs. During this time, it is important to
examine what IS working and what you ARE working toward instead of
looking back and noticing the destruction.
